| I saw in the store 720 mb and even 830 mb blank Cds. I don't understand how this can be since the outside diameter of the plastic disk is fixed to a standard. Can someone please explain this. | ||||
| MOVIEGEEK posted 2009 May 31 18:39 | ||||
| The spaces between the data is narrower.
Ritek made 90min and 99min CD-R but they are hard to find nowadays,most writers and players supported the 90min CD-R's but the 99min ones were a crap shoot because of the high tolerances required. | ||||
| jimdagys posted 2009 May 31 19:03 | ||||
| I thought the foil (data part) of the cd is homogenious and didn't contain any tracks until it is burned. So I don't see how the "data can be narrower". | ||||
| MOVIEGEEK posted 2009 May 31 19:50 | ||||
| The writer makes the data narrower but you have to enable "overburning" in the burn program.Nero was(is?) able to overburn to 99min and so was Fireburner.You can also use 80min CD-R's to burn 780MB by using mode 2. | ||||

| AlanHK posted 2009 May 31 19:59 | ||||
"Overburning" is not done by making the track narrower, that can't be changed on a CDR blank at all. It just burns closer to the outside edge. http://www.pctechguide.com/33CDR-RW_Overburning.htm
